24# This script is designed to be used from a Makefile that uses libtool
25# to build libraries as follows: 
26#
27#   LTLDFLAGS = $(shell libtool-ldflags $(LDFLAGS))
28#
29# Then, use (LTLDFLAGS) in place of $(LDFLAGS) in your link line.
30
31# The output of the script.  This string is built up as we process the
32# arguments.
33result=
34prev_arg=
35
36for arg
37do
38    case $arg in
39	-f*|--*|-static-lib*|-shared-lib*|-B*)
40	    # Libtool does not ascribe any special meaning options
41	    # that begin with -f or with a double-dash.  So, it will
42	    # think these options are linker options, and prefix them
43	    # with "-Wl,".  Then, the compiler driver will ignore the
44	    # options.  So, we prefix these options with -Xcompiler to
45	    # make clear to libtool that they are in fact compiler
46	    # options.  Similarly for e.g. -static-libstdc++, or
47	    # -B/some/path.
48	    case $prev_arg in
49		-Xpreprocessor|-Xcompiler|-Xlinker)
50		    # This option is already prefixed; don't prefix it again.
51		    ;;
52		*)
53		    result="$result -Xcompiler"
54		    ;;
55	    esac
56	    ;;
57	*)
58	    # We do not want to add -Xcompiler to other options because
59	    # that would prevent libtool itself from recognizing them.
60	    ;;
61    esac
62    prev_arg=$arg

64    # If $(LDFLAGS) is (say):
65    #   a "b'c d" e
66    # then the user expects that:
67    #   $(LD) $(LDFLAGS)
68    # will pass three arguments to $(LD):
69    #   1) a
70    #   2) b'c d
71    #   3) e
72    # We must ensure, therefore, that the arguments are appropriately
73    # quoted so that using:
74    #   libtool --mode=link ... $(LTLDFLAGS)
75    # will result in the same number of arguments being passed to
76    # libtool.   In other words, when this script was invoked, the shell 
77    # removed one level of quoting, present in $(LDFLAGS); we have to put 
78    # it back.
79
80    # Quote any embedded single quotes.
81    case $arg in
82	*"'"*)
83	    # The following command creates the script:
84	    #   1s,^X,,;s|'|'"'"'|g
85	    # which removes a leading X, and then quotes and embedded single
86	    # quotes.
87	    sed_script="1s,^X,,;s|'|'\"'\"'|g"
88	    # Add a leading "X" so that if $arg starts with a dash,
89	    # the echo command will not try to interpret the argument
90	    # as a command-line option.
91	    arg="X$arg"
92	    # Generate the quoted string.
93	    quoted_arg=`echo "$arg" | sed -e "$sed_script"`
94	    ;;
95	*)
96	    quoted_arg=$arg
97	    ;;
98    esac
99    # Surround the entire argument with single quotes.
100    quoted_arg="'"$quoted_arg"'" 
101
102    # Add it to the string.
103    result="$result $quoted_arg"
104done
105
106# Output the string we have built up.
107echo "$result"
